可变位置参数在形参前使用一个星号*可变关键字参数在形参前使用两个星号**可变位置参数和可变关键字参数都可以收集若干个实参,可变位置参数收集形成一个tuple,可变 关键字参数收集形成一个dict 混合使用参数的时候,普通参数需要放到参数列表前面,可变参数要放到参数列表的后面,可变位 置参数需要在可变关键字参数之前 回到...
我们使用过的:input()、print()、str()、int()等都是Python的内置函数 让我们实际的体验一下函数的使用。 不使用内置函数len(),完成字符串长度的计算。 # 需求,统计字符串的长度,不使用内置函数len() str1 = "reaipaobudehengchuan" str2 = "itcast" str3 = "python" # 定义一个计数的变量 count = ...
每个函数都有返回值,如果没有在函数里面指定返回值的话,在python里面函数执行完之后,默认会返回一个None。 函数也可以有多个返回值,如果有多个返回值的话,会把返回值都放到一个元组中,返回的是一个元组。 为什么要有返回值呢,是因为在这个函数操作完之后,它的结果在后面的程序里面需要用到。 函数中的返回值使用r...
参数:其实就是函数为了实现某项特定功能,进而为了得到实现功能所需要的数据 def sum(a,b):#形式参数:只是意义上的一种参数,在定义的时候是不占内存地址的 sum=a+b print(sum) 1. 2. 3. 4. 必选参数(位置参数) 函数调用的时候,必选参数是必须要赋值的 sum(20,15)#20,15就是实际参数 实参, 实实在...
函数名(参数1:“这里传入数字) 例如:def fun(x:”please input int”): 当函数被使用时,会显示相应的提示。 二、Python中函数的3种返回值 函数中,只要执行了一次return语句,无论后面有多少语句都不会再往下执行;return是函数结束的标志;Python中的函数返回值分为3种: ...
Python是一门较为简单的编程语言。2.然后我们来看一下真题解析,根据答案来进行了解题目解析过程。3.接下来我们看一下参数名声传递,python语言同时支持函数按照参数名称方式传递参数,语法形式如下。4.下一个是函数的返回值,return语句用来结束函数并将程序返回到函数被调用的位置继续执行。5.我们看下一个...
返回值: (1, 2, 3), 返回值类型: <class 'tuple'> 1 2 3 二、函数参数传递类型 函数参数传递类型 : 位置参数 : 函数 调用时 按照参数在函数 定义时 的位置进行传递 ; ( 形参 和 实参 顺序 和 个数 必须一一对应 ) 关键字参数 : 函数 调用时 使用 " 键 = 值 " 的形式 , 传入参数 ; 缺省参...
Python定义返回两个数平均值的函数 python函数返回两个参数,这里主要对函数参数的返回值以及多个参数值的情况做个简单的列举。# 1.return返回多个值return可以将定义的函数内的值返回,当返回多个值时可以使用元组来接受;返回多个值# &
python函数基础-参数-返回值-注释-01
编写一个Python函数,接受一个整数参数n,并返回n的阶乘值。def factorial(n):if n == 0:return 1else:return n * fa